目的 研究飞行员骨矿物质含量与腰腿痛、骨质增生的关系,为有关病因探讨、诊断、医学鉴定及防治提供参考依据。方法 采用BMD-400E型骨矿物质分析仪对120例男性腰腿痛飞行员及189名健康飞行员进行检测,所得数据按年龄及有无骨质增生分组后,对应比较,用SAS统计软件处理。结果 腰腿痛组的骨矿物质含量较对照组明显低(P<0.01),腰腿痛组的骨量正常与基本正常者(39.2%)明显低于对照组(67.2%);骨矿物质含量减少及严重减少者(60.8%),较对照组(32.8%)明显高(P<0.01)。骨质增生组的骨矿物质含量较骨质正常组明显低(P<0.01)。结论 骨矿物质含量降低与腰腿痛和骨质增生有一定的相关性,可能是引发飞行员腰腿痛、骨质增生的因素之一。
Objective To study the relationship between bone mineral content of pilots and low back pain and bone hyperplasia and to provide references for the related etiological investigation, diagnosis, medical identification and prevention. Methods 120 BMD pilots and 189 healthy pilots were tested by BMD-400E bone mineral analyzer. The data were grouped according to their age and presence or absence of bone hyperplasia, and then compared with SAS statistical software. Results The bone mineral content of low back pain group was significantly lower than that of the control group (P <0.01), and the normal and normal mass of low back pain group (39.2%) was significantly lower than that of the control group (67.2%); Compared with the control group (32.8%), the decrease and severe decrease (60.8%) were significantly higher (P <0.01). Bone mineral content in osteoproliferative group was significantly lower than that in normal bone group (P <0.01). Conclusion The decrease of bone mineral content has some correlation with low back pain and hyperosteogeny, which may be one of the factors that cause the low back pain and hyperosteogeny of pilots.
